Twilio
reported better-than-expected earnings, however the firm forecast much less income than anticipated for its September quarter, sending the inventory decrease.
For the second quarter, the software program firm reported an adjusted lack of 11 cents a share, whereas in keeping with FactSet, the consensus name on Wall Avenue was for a lack of 19 cents. Income got here in at $943 million, which was above analysts’ expectations of $922 million.
On the similar time, although,
Twilio
(ticker:
TWLO
) predicted that gross sales this quarter will fall in a variety whose midpoint is $970 million, lower than the $979 million analysts anticipated.
On Friday, Stifel analyst J. Parker Lane lowered the agency’s ranking on Twilio to Maintain from Purchase, lowering its goal for the inventory value to $90 from $200. “We consider the near-term image for TWLO seems much less clear, and investor skepticism across the mid/long-term margin framework is more likely to weigh on shares till the corporate delivers constant, materials enchancment,” the analyst wrote.
Lane famous that Twilio mentioned it was taking longer for the corporate to shut some offers and that it has began to decelerate hiring in sure divisions inside the corporate.
Twilio shares had been down 18% to $80.54 in early buying and selling Friday. The inventory has fallen almost 70% this 12 months, whereas the
Nasdaq Composite
index has declined about 20%.
